Как реализовать ограничение потока для поддержки параллелизма? - PullRequest
1 голос
/ 10 декабря 2011

Я читаю Руководство по программированию основных данных и в разделе «Использование ограничения потока для поддержки параллелизма» упоминается рекомендуемый шаблон:

Создание отдельного управляемого объектаконтекст для каждого потока и совместно использовать один постоянный координатор хранилища.

Может кто-нибудь указать мне пример реализации такого шаблона?

Меня особенно интересуют реализации, которые обрабатывают блоки.Мы часто помещаем вещи в блок и добавляем их в очередь ... и иногда эти объекты содержат ссылки на MOC основного потока.

1 Ответ

2 голосов
/ 01 октября 2013

Я знаю, что это старый вопрос, но я нашел действительно хороший учебник для этого подхода:
http://floriankugler.com/blog/2013/4/2/the-concurrent-core-data-stack
http://www.cimgf.com/2011/05/04/core-data-and-threads-without-the-headache/

Я надеюсь, что это поможет кому-то с тем же вопросом.:.)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...